Pearls from 04/26/2022 LEADS

The April 26, 2022, session of Duke Medicine LEADS featured Robert William Harrison, MD presenting on "Cardiology Updates: Contemporary Approach to Evaluating Chest Pain." 

Pearls

  • Atypical chest pain should no longer be used. Rather, chest pain should be described by the likelihood that it is cardiac or non-cardiac.

  • Anatomical testing with coronary CT angiography or coronary calcium scoring has an emerging role in the evaluation of chest pain.
